NEW PIPELINE LONG OVERDUE: CLLR. COLMAN BURNS.

Published: 25 September, 2009

"This is great news but long overdue" These were the words of Sinn Fein Councillor Colman Burns as he welcomed the news that the water pipeline at O'Callaghans Road, Tullydonnell is to be renewed in the coming months.

Councillor Burns explained, " Over the last year, I have been getting numerous calls from residents of the Ballynaclosha,

Tullydonnell Rd.

regarding the service they were getting from NI Water. Tap water was cut off for hours on end throughout the summer leaving bathing, showering, cooking etc. impossible. Other businesses such as hairdressing that is totally dependent on water, was hugely affected by the erratic supply.

Due to the fact that

O'Callaghans Road

had a higher than normal history of pipe bursts, I arranged a meeting on site with Water Service officials and some residents of the affected area. This meeting took place on Tuesday 22nd Sept. on the

Ballynaclosha Road

and, thankfully, was a huge success with Officials agreeing that the pipeline needed to be renewed. This is great news for the very patient residents that have had to endure this less than satisfactory situation"

Councillor Burns concluded by stating that he would continue to liase with Water Service to ensure that the pipeline was renewed at the earliest possible date to ensure that these long suffering businesses and families would get an acceptable service.
